Subject: [U-Boot-Users] Can't configure PCI configuration space

Hi,all.
I am debug PCI video chip MB86297,which runs on Windriver SBC8548E evl
board.Now I can run "pci 0 long" command and see MB86297 configuration
space,which seems to be all right.But when I run "pci modify" command to
modify pci register ,such as command reg,BAR reg, they can't be modified.
I wonder what's the matter with it.And if I want to make vider card
display something,what step(s) sholuld I do?
Hope any advice,Thank you very much!
